# Hey, new contractor — welcome to Larkfield!
# Quick context: the user-profile store got too chunky last year, so we sharded
# it four ways by account hash. Shard routing happens in profilerouterd, not in
# app code, so resist the urge to hardcode shard names anywhere. Rebalancing is
# quarterly and handled by the Plumage job; don't trigger it by hand.
# Each shard has its own creds, but local dev just talks to the combined
# replica, which you reach with the connection string on the next line.

warehouse DSN: cockroachdb://holvan_svc:viOKuRy@db-3e1a.plorvaforge.corp:5432/istius

Handover — admin bulk edits (Tidemark console)

For future maintainers: bulk edits in the accounts table run through a queued job, not inline SQL. Selecting more than 500 rows silently truncates; I added a warning banner but the fix for pagination state is still pending. Dry-run mode is on by default — keep it that way. If the job worker wedges, restart it from the Harbridge ops shell, which you can access with the recovery passphrase below.

unlock words, bawef-kahap: sorax-sorir-quenys-aldok

## Circuit breaker for the Brindlewick rates API

Hey — welcome aboard! This PR wraps our calls to the upstream Brindlewick rates service in a proper circuit breaker. Right now when they have a bad day, our Fernmoor workers just hammer them with retries and everything times out together. The breaker trips on a rolling failure rate, waits, then lets a few probe requests through. Nothing fancy, no new deps. The tuning knobs all live in one place, shown here.

tuning table, kafof-fahof:
RATE_LIMITS = {
    "wenwyn": 2,
    "quenael": 2,
}

Welcome aboard. The nightly inventory reconciliation job at Bexley Goods runs under the StockMend service and compares warehouse counts against the Lantern ledger. Your contractor account can restart failed runs but not edit mappings. If the reconciliation vault prompts for recovery after a restart, use the passphrase noted directly below this paragraph.

recovery phrase for fajeg-kawep: druix-gorius-briax-ulaeth-fraox-lammir-pelox-jormir-pelwyn-julir